Rob's Reed.

Just below the crest of Pitscundy Hill, the W end of the ridge which culminates in Turin Hill, is a circular enclosure delimited by a grass-grown bank about 65' across internally. Though no facing stones are exposed this is probably the site of a ring fort similar to that on the summit of Turin Hill.

Visited by RCAHMS (VGC) August 1943.
